Type to search
Area (optional)

Solar Panels in Malta & Gozo

Premium solar panels in Malta, providing sustainable and cost-effective energy solutions for homes and businesses.
Recommend a trusted tradesperson
Lorem ipsum dolor sit amet, consectetur adipiscing elit.